H. Milne Edwards, 1832
Zoea ¥ Number of stages in the zoeal phase: 2. ¥ Morphological characters of first zoea [Table 6 First zoeae of Majidae]: Carapace with one rostral and one dorsal spine; three posterolateral setae present. Abdominal somite 2 with, and somite 3 without, dorsolateral projections. Abdominal somites 3 and 4 with postero-lateral processes. Number of marginal and apical setae on scaphognathite: 12 and 1.
Megalopa ¥ Number of stages in the megalopal phase: 1. Morphological characters of megalopa not described.
Larval stages described by Bolaños and Scelzo, 1981.
Geographical distribution of adult Occidental Atlantic: South Carolina, Florida, Gulf of Mexico, The West Indies and Brazil (Fernando de Noronha and Rocas).
Depth range of adult Intertidal zone - 10 m. |
